本文目录导读:
在现代计算机网络中,发包服务器(Packet Server)扮演着至关重要的角色,它负责将客户端发送的数据包(即“数据流”)按照预定的流程传输到服务器端,并进行相应的处理和存储,发包服务器不仅是数据传输的核心环节,也是系统性能和用户体验的重要保障,本文将深入探讨发包服务器的作用、工作原理、优缺点以及如何通过优化提升其性能。
数据传输的核心
在Web应用中,客户端向服务器发送请求时,数据包(即HTTP请求)会经过发包服务器的处理,发包服务器的作用是将客户端发送的数据包按照协议格式进行解析,并按照网络协议(如TCP/IP)的要求重新包装,确保数据能够准确无误地传输到服务器端。
流量管理与可靠性
发包服务器不仅负责数据的传输,还负责对客户端发送的流量进行管理,它会根据网络的带宽限制,控制数据包的发送频率,避免因流量过大导致的网络拥塞,发包服务器还能够对异常情况进行处理,比如断网、丢包或数据损坏,确保数据传输的可靠性。
高并发处理
在高并发的应用场景中,发包服务器需要同时处理大量的数据包,通过高效的发包处理机制,发包服务器能够确保每个客户端请求都能得到及时响应,从而提升系统的整体性能。
数据包的生成
客户端向服务器发送请求时,服务器会将请求解析为HTTP请求包(Request包),并将其转换为标准格式(如HTTP GET请求),发包服务器会根据请求包的格式和内容,生成相应的数据包。
数据包的传输
发包服务器将生成的数据包按照网络协议的要求,通过网络接口发送到服务器端,在这个过程中,发包服务器会处理数据包的传输顺序、错误检测和纠正,确保数据的完整性和一致性。
数据包的处理
当数据包到达服务器端后,发包服务器会根据服务器端的响应,将数据包重新包装为HTTP响应包(Response包),并返回给客户端。
高并发处理
在Web应用中,发包服务器需要同时处理成百上千个并发请求,通过高效的发包处理机制,发包服务器能够确保每个客户端请求都能得到及时响应。
负载均衡
在多服务器环境中,发包服务器可以通过负载均衡算法,将请求均匀地分配到多个服务器上,避免单个服务器的过载。
异常处理
发包服务器需要具备强大的异常处理能力,比如在断网、丢包或数据损坏的情况下,能够迅速检测并处理异常,确保数据传输的可靠性。
优点
缺点
硬件配置优化
网络优化
协议优化
安全措施优化
软件优化
云计算与边缘计算结合
随着云计算和边缘计算的普及,发包服务器的功能将更加多样化,边缘计算中的设备端发包服务器将承担更多的责任,同时云计算中的云端发包服务器也将更加高效。
人工智能与自动化
人工智能技术的应用将显著提升发包服务器的性能和效率,通过AI算法优化数据包的传输路径和优先级,可以显著提升发包服务器的性能。
5G网络的支持
5G网络的普及将为发包服务器带来新的机遇,5G网络的低延迟和高带宽特性可以显著提升发包服务器的性能,同时支持更复杂的协议和应用。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态